u/hyoshinkim7 6d ago edited 6d ago
I recently realized I never beat MM with only 3 hearts on the 3DS.
My competitive side also decided to add in casually no usage of fairies, potions, any upgrades - just bare minimum items, such as only using Kokiri sword, no FD mask, etc.
Compared to what I went through, doesn't your playthrough sound like a walk in the park? 🤔😁
Edit: I saw someone post these rules and I basically followed them if you ever want to try lol:
No Collecting Heart Containers or Heart Pieces; 3 hearts only
No Razor Sword, Gilded Sword, Great Fairy Sword. Only the Kokiri Sword.
No collecting the reward for rescuing the stray fairies.
No collecting any masks. (Except for the 7 needed to finish the game. Deku, Goron, Zora, Garo, Gibdo, Captain's Hat, and Giant's); I made an exception to get the Bunny Hood mask for quality of life. Don't use it in dungeons/bosses.
No use of potions, milk, or fairies.
No dungeon maps or compasses.
You can get up to 4 bottles (to alleviate the tedium of collecting Lulu's eggs.), but they may only be used for collecting the Zora eggs and delivering items to the Gibdos in the well.
